The Philosophy Behind the Design
Fiat created the New 500 Electric to be a sign of Italian craftsmanship and modern-day eco-consciousness. This philosophy extends directly into the secret. Unlike the traditional plastic fobs of the past, the high-end trims of the Fiat 500e come with a special wearable or "Pebble" key.

The main key is designed to look like a smooth sea stone. It is crafted from Durabio, a bio-based polymer originated from plant materials. This option highlights Fiat's commitment to decreasing petroleum-based plastics in their manufacturing process. The tactile nature of the key is deliberate; it is implied to feel natural and comfortable in the hand or pocket, bridging the gap in between a piece of innovation and a fashion accessory.

Every electronic key fob depends on a small battery to transfer signals. For the Fiat 500 Electric, preserving this battery is vital to ensuring the Keyless Entry system functions reliably.
Battery Replacement Guide
The Fiat Car Key Replacement 500e essential typically uses a CR2032 3V Lithium battery. When the battery begins to run low, the lorry's digital instrument cluster will normally show a caution message: "Key battery low."
Steps to Replace the Battery:Remove the physical blade: Slide the release catch (usually discovered on the side or bottom) to take out the emergency metal essential blade.Open the housing: Insert a little flathead screwdriver into the slot where the blade was and carefully pry the two halves of the shell apart.Swap the battery: Note the orientation (positive "+" side generally faces up). Automotive innovation is not infallible. A dead key fob battery or signal interference (near high-voltage power lines or radio towers) can sometimes prevent the car from recognizing the key. Fiat has engineered fail-safes into the 500e to guarantee the motorist is never ever stranded.
Unlocking the Car Manually
Inside the electronic secret fob is a concealed mechanical key blade. If the distance sensor stops working to open the door, the chauffeur can:
Extract the metal blade from the fob.Find the hidden keyhole (frequently behind a little plastic cap on the motorist's outside door manage).Manually turn the lock to get entry.Beginning the Car with a Dead Fob
If the car does not start because the key battery is dead, the 500e has a specific "sensing zone" developed to read the passive RFID chip inside the secret, which does not need battery power.
Location: Usually situated in the center console or at the base of the dashboard (significant with a crucial icon).Treatment: Place the crucial fob straight on this icon/spot and press the "Start" button while holding the brake. The car will recognize the physical distance of the chip and permit the motor to initialize.Security Features

2. Can I program a pre-owned Fiat 500e crucial myself?
No. For security factors, the Fiat 500e uses top-level encryption. Programming a new key requires a connection to Fiat's main diagnostic servers, which are just accessible by licensed dealers or specialized automobile locksmith professionals with the appropriate software application licenses.
3. Is the Pebble key waterproof?
While the Pebble key is designed to be long lasting and is more resistant to moisture than conventional electronic remotes, it is not totally water resistant. It ought to not be immersed in water. Nevertheless, the specialized "Wearable Key" provided as an accessory is created with higher water resistance for those who take their car to the beach or health club.
4. Why does my crucial in some cases stop working to unlock the car when my phone is in the very same pocket?
This is a common problem called Signal Interference. Smart devices produce numerous radio frequencies (Bluetooth, Wi-Fi, Cellular) that can occasionally "muffle" the lower-power signal from the car key. It is advised to keep the secret and phone in different pockets.
5. Can I utilize the Fiat app if I lose my physical secret?
The Fiat app can unlock the doors and prepare the car, however for security and anti-theft factors, most jurisdictions need the physical key to be present inside the vehicle to actually "drive" the car. The app is a supplement, not a total Replacement Fiat 500 Key for the physical fob.
